Transaction 63da09094bd4bc427d106e78aaccf696d092b48ed38516b11065c2b64d9f7c0d
1 Input
1 Output
-
63da09094bd4bc427d106e78aaccf696d092b48ed38516b11065c2b64d9f7c0d:0
- value
- 2399602
- script pubkey
- OP_0 OP_PUSHBYTES_20 62ae8789248c654495d80f817f5ac6a6838a46b9
- address
- bc1qv2hg0zfy33j5f9wcp7qh7kkx56pc534enk07hc